Carbon monoxide alarm triggers fire department response, Worcester MA

 Fire & Arson
Fire & ArsonA carbon monoxide alarm went off near Wildwood Ave. The fire department responded and found no one was sick or hurt. They checked the area and confirmed the alarm was sounding at the left side of a duplex. No symptoms were reported by the residents.
